
A Song of Korean Factory Girls
We never stop singing
20241h 24mKO
Director: Lee Won-sik
During the Japanese colonial period, 22 Korean female workers were forced to work in a spinning mill in Osaka across the sea to support their families. Despite facing discrimination and violence, their testimonies and life-affirming songs of victory have endured.
